Mixed Emotions
This game will be played as do or die for both teams. Mexico and Trinidad both struggling in WCQ thus far and will be keen to get points when these two sides meet in Mexico City. Mexico recent run of form has their fans expecting the worse and a reviving, hungry TNT side is a very tricky affair.

TNT Scare
Mexico will not take Trinidad for granted after witnessing one of the game of the tournaments in Bacolet, Tobago. The Soca Warriors have new found energy and spirit that lifted them and tested the Ticos to they dying minutes in Tobago.

Defensive Troubles
TNT have suffered in three matches for their defensive blunders, previously young Aklie Edwards, Dennis and now Dog have all let their guards down and clearly showed panic in the back in tense times. We would like to see them hold their nerves in the future.

Wasteful Warriors
Three important games have gone without maximum points for the warriors looking back to El Salvador, a game the red, white and black should of won by 3-0 scoreline ended in a 2 all draw.
A similar performance saw the warriors trialing again Honduras at home only for Hyland to save face for the home team with a point. The worse game so far for TNT was away to USA, a place were we all witness the weakness of the defense in black and white. While TNT looked to recover against the Ticos, a team that was shaken up in Mexico found the right pattern and should us how to win on the road. Credit to them.

Mexico Elimination Close
Trinidad needing points and Mexico struggling, could this be the year the mighty El Tri fail to qualify for a World Cup? If TNT should upset the Mexicans it would certainly kill off the chances of El Tri qualification ambitions. Regardless of the result concacaf is in for one hell of a game in Mexico city.

Latapy Magic
It was clear against the Ticos that the warriors have found their rhythm once again and looked like the team we saw in Germany, fond memories glittered in our imaginary minds and the hope of a nation was present with a feeling of promise even in defeat. Latapy underlined his abilities as a manager against the Ticos and answered his question as a player when Hayden Tinto showed up to play wearing the magical number ten shirt we have come to love and cherish.

Whatever Happens
Trinidad and Tobago have proven that we are one nation that can play good football even if we lose in Mexico there is some great moments and games in this competition where this team was most fun to watch, well, atleast for me.
